Furniture sets the scene for outdoor fun

By Don and Dave Runyan, Special to the Times
Published August 4, 2007


ADVERTISEMENT

To get the most out of any patio, deck or balcony, add furniture, as with any other room. The best outdoor furniture is attractive, weatherproof, lightweight, durable and easy to clean. If you're a do-it-yourselfer who can spare a couple of Saturdays for a project, now you can add "easy to build" and "inexpensive" to the list.

Virtually anyone can build this handsome outdoor dining set in just a couple of weekends and at a fraction of ready-made furniture's cost. The key is PVC pipe. To build this set as pictured, you need 96 feet of schedule 40 PVC pipe, a few PVC fittings and caps, particle board and plastic laminate, canvas, glue and nails.

Construction is a simple matter of cutting the pipe to length, assembling with PVC cement and adding the table top and chair seats. The pipe may be left white or painted.
